Valley City (CSi) A Valley City man facing charges, of burglary and theft of property, on Monday December 13, 2021, changed his plea to guilty.
26-year-old Jeffery Lee Hoganson was arrested and charged in connection with separate incidents in Valley City and at rural residents in Barnes County. He was also sentenced to three years in prison by Judge Jay Schmitz and ordered to pay restitution of $4,284. He was given credit for 35 days served in the Barnes County jail.
Jeffery Lee Hoganson was arrested October 16, charged with burglary and theft of property, released and arrested again after he was confronted by a Barnes County man protecting his property at a rural residence on November 10.
Valley City Police Chief Phil Hatcher says Hoganson was arrested and charged with burglary and theft of property stemming from a break-in at Smith Lumber Company and another break-in at Bjornson Public Golf course on October 16.

Valley City (CSi) The Barnes County Sheriff’s Office reports, that a Valley City man who is facing several burglary and theft of property charges stemming from incidents reported last month in Valley City is facing more charges.
The report said, 26-year-old Jeffery Lee Hoganson was arrested on November 10th after he was confronted by a Barnes County man protecting his property at a rural residence.
Hoganson is now facing criminal mischief and trespassing charges after he was allegedly caught taking property off the man’s farmstead. Hoganson is in the Barnes County Jail on a $25,000 bond.
Valley City (CSi) A Valley City man has been formally charged by the Barnes County State’s Attorney, in connection with incidents that occurred sometime over the weekend of October 16, 17, 2021.
The Barnes County Clerk of Court Office, reports that 26 year old Jeffery Lee Hoganson has been charged with two counts of Felony Burglary, one count of Felony Theft, two counts misdemeanor possession of stolen property, and two misdemeanor counts of criminal mischief.
He made his initial court appearance on October 18, 2021. Bail was set at $2,000 cash or $5,000 Surety Bond.
At last report he remained incarcerated at the Barnes County Correctional Center.

Valley City (CSi) Valley City Police continues asking for the Public’s help concerning finding those responsible for a vandalism and burglary of buildings at Bjornson Public Golf Courses over this past weekend.
Valley City Parks and Recreation Director Tyler Jacobson states that the someone was unsuccessful in attempting to break into a safe. He said the damage caused by the vandalism is estimated in the thousands of dollars.
Meanwhile police are also investigating burglaries and vandalism reported at the Valley City Town and Country Club and Smith Lumber Company in Valley City.
A Valley City man was arrested and faces two counts of burglary, one count of theft, possession of stolen property and criminal mischief. The State’s Attorney will examine the evidence before formal charges may be filed, and his name is released.
